Question

On Sunday 56 millimetres of snow fell at Perisher. On Monday another 25 millimetres fell.

How much snow fell, in total, at Perisher on Sunday and Monday?

Worked Solution

One strategy:

56 + 25 = 50 + 6 + 20 + 5
= 70 + 11
= 81 millimetres

Question

During September Jane's tomato plants grew 18 millimetres and in October they grew another 37 millimetres.

How much did Jane's tomato plants grow during September and October?

Worked Solution

One strategy:

18 + 37 = 10 + 8 + 30 + 7
= 40 + 15
= 55 millimetres

Question

Cyrus bought a 58 millimetre carp for his garden pond.

When he measured it the following year it had grown another 23 millimetres.

How long was Cyrus's carp when he measured it the following year?

Worked Solution

One strategy:

58 + 23 = 50 + 8 + 20 + 3
= 70 + 11
= 81 millimetres

Question

Last week Maude harvested 87 kilograms of strawberries from her hobby farm. This week she harvested another 72 kilograms of strawberries.

How many kilograms of strawberries has Maude harvested in the last two weeks?

Worked Solution

One strategy:

87 + 72 = 80 + 7 + 70 + 2
= 150 + 9
= 159 kilograms

Question

Bernice has a weekend market stall. On Saturday she sold 48 kilograms of beans and on Sunday she sold 67 kilograms of beans.

How many kilograms of beans did Bernice sell on the weekend?

Worked Solution

One strategy:

48 + 67 = 40 + 8 + 60 + 7
= 100 + 15
= 115 kilograms
